Output ca3ffe7768aa618ad576bf3d72f1cc0920a6f9342aa22ce30f5f264aeb15c5bb:0

value
2910042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c98ba3175022183830204d045862ad7263cdd2f OP_EQUAL
address
37DRRjW7oWbsNDj5i21vrczptP9EqtjhTX
transaction
ca3ffe7768aa618ad576bf3d72f1cc0920a6f9342aa22ce30f5f264aeb15c5bb
confirmations
273596
spent
false

1 Sat Range